Shivaji College, B.Sc, Mathematics
Reviewed on Jun 15, 2018

Remarks

Shivaji College overall was a very good experience for me and three years there was a lifetime a lot of learning that I have there and lot to carry forward in my life

Entrance Preview

I had a best of 4 score of 93 per cent in CBSE HSC 2015. I chose Mathematics Hons because of my interest and facilities that college provided.

Course Curriculum Overview

5

The course structure of DU under CBCS is quite Liberal as one gets a plethora of options all through the course, which is six semesters, to opt for an elective course which one sees of interest and use in future. In Mathematics Hons, we had lab assessments as well for practical knowledge of applied mathematics.

Internships Opportunities

No. The college didn't provide internships. However, there are several student run organizations which college promoted and students were free to participate.

Placement Experience

3.5

Companies like Royal Bank of Scotland came for the recruitments during our final semester. The packages were in the range of 3 to 4 Lacs per annum. For students of mathematics and CS especially, the opportunities were great as the companies that came for placement provided JDs suited for our careers.

Fee Structure And Facilities

Fee structure of Delhi University is by all means and all standards very reasonable and fair. Our yearly fee was around 11000 Rupees. So overall 33000 Rupees for 3 years at Shivaji College for BSC Hons, including lab fees, examination fees and security amount. And we also had option to withdraw security money anytime that we wanted.

Fees and Financial Aid

No scholarship for loan facility was offered by my college as such however during the time of admission sports quota NCC quota and special achievements category exist in which provided rebate in peace as well as reservation of seats at the Shivaji College

Exam Structure

The labs were conducted moderately well in terms of frequency. Practical labs (Mocks, as well as Final) were conducted really very well, giving each student an ample amount of attention for right assessment. Semesters Exams were conducted by the University of Delhi and no such thing as Mid semester examination exists IN Shivaji college.

Admission

DU Application forms for BSC admissions are released in the month of June after the 12th board results are declared. The admission process for Shivaji College is online now. Though, one must present the original certificates and result at the admission office during the final selection after the cut offs are declared.
